13 Sentinels: Aegis Rim (Switch) — 12th of April

13 Sentinels

This game has been previously released on other consoles, but now is coming to the Nintendo Switch. 13: Sentinels: Aegis Rim takes place in Japan in the 1980s at a high school where students are forced to fight in a war between mechs and hostile kaiju. The story is non-linear and you control 13 different students, each with their own personalities, strengths, and weaknesses. The game looks beautiful and I can’t wait to meet all these different characters and see how they interact with each other.

I have always been a fan of shows and movies featuring both kaiju and mechs so I can’t wait to have epic battles between the two! 

The Serpent Rogue — 26th of April

The Serpent Rogue

A beautiful-looking action-adventure game set in a medieval fantasy world where you take on the role of a mysterious character known as The Warden. You will be exploring forgotten lands, taming wild creatures, and mastering alchemy skills. Alchemy teaches you how to create potions which will help you defeat the evil Serpent Rogue that is spreading and taking over the land. It is up to The Warden to protect the realm.

I love that you get to explore the whole land to discover secret passages, and expand your knowledge by crafting and experimenting with potions to use against your enemy. It looks like this will be a fun and challenging title to check out!

Nintendo Switch Sports — 29th of April

Nintendo Switch Sports

Back in November 2006 I was one of those people who lined up in hopes of getting the Nintendo Wii on launch. After multiple attempts I was finally able to pick one up and got to experience motion controls for myself with Wii Sports. We are now going to see a new updated version called Switch Sports that includes bowling (one of my favourites), football, tennis, volleyball, badminton, and swordplay (called chambara). 

I am hoping that this will be a great multiplayer experience once again, and that this time I don’t get tennis elbow from swinging my arms around like a maniac — boxing I am looking at you. This is sure to be a great title to get everyone up off the couch and moving; be sure to wear your wrist strap to avoid controllers flying at the television!
